Customs union in Africa


KIGALI (DUTCH PRESS AGENCY) - the Member States of the largest trade block-system of Africa end have agreed 2008 form a customs union. With the customs union the countries hope the trade and increase investments in the region moreover become the olierijke Libië allowed to the organisation, of which countries now twenty determine part. A number of countries of the Comesa (common market for Eastern and Southern Africa) has had a free trade area for five years. Mutual using they no import tariffs and quotas. The customs union will ensure that the Member States will use the same import tariffs for products of outside to the Member States of Comesa to belong angola, burundi, Zambia, Zimbabwe, malawi, Mauritius and the Democratic Republic of Congo. Their economieën have a common scope of 200 billion dollar. The Dutch GDP (Gross Domestic Product) was previous year more than the double of it.
